Negative Leverage — IRR / Tax Play Cap Rate: 6.2%  |  30yr Rate: 6.8%
Leverage reduces cash returns at current rates.

The current 30-yr mortgage rate (6.8%) exceeds the estimated cap rate (6.2%). Financing reduces your cash-on-cash return below the cap rate. Markets like this may still make sense as IRR plays — factoring in appreciation, depreciation, and a future refinance when rates drop.
